Description / Abstract:
Adhesives conforming to this specification are intended for
bonding sandwich constructions of metal facings to metal core for
use in structural airframe parts. Included in this is the bonding
of the metal facings to metal components within the sandwich panels
which must be cured under the same conditions as the sandwich
panel. Fabrication and inspection will be in accordance with the
requirements of MIL-A-83377. Parts or assemblies requiring the use
of adhesives covered by this specification should be designed with
consideration for the heat and pressure required during the bonding
operations. The maximum curing pressures specified in 3.3.2.2 are
necessary requirements for determining the suitability of an
adhesive for general production use. However, shop facilities
permitting higher pressure in accordance with the manufacturer's
instructions should be used wherever practicable.
Any adhesive covered by this specification can be used for
sandwich constructions other than metal to metal, provided the use
of the adhesive is substantiated by the tests specified herein
using the combination of the materials in question. For example, an
adhesive covered by this specification can be used for bonding
metal core to plastic facings, plastic core to plastic facings, and
plastic inserts and edge members to plastic or metal facings when
that adhesive has successfully passed testing using the specific
material.
